Abstract

A BIOS address decoder for addressing an extended BIOS memory for storing additional microprograms in a computer system. A system component is connected from the bus for receiving program instruction addresses in a first address range and providing corresponding BIOS memory addresses in a corresponding first BIOS address range. The BIOS address decoder includes the system component to receive a first subset of bus address bits representing bus addresses in the first instruction address range and responsive to the first subset of bus address bits to generate corresponding BIOS addresses in the first BIOS address range and a BIOS address indication indicating that the first subset of bus address bits indicates a bus address in the first instruction address range. An extended BIOS decoder is connected from the bus to receive a second subset of bus address bits representing bus addresses including an extended instruction address range and from the system component to receive the BIOS address indication output and is responsive to the second subset of bus address bit and the BIOS address indication for generating an extended BIOS memory enable output having a first state when the second subset of bus address bits does not represent a bus address including the extended instruction address range and a second state when the second subset of bus address bits represent a bus address including the extended instruction address range.

What is claimed is: 
     
       1. In a computer system including a processor for performing operations on data, a memory for storing programs including sequences of program instructions for controlling the operations of the processor, a bus interconnecting the processor and memory for the transfer of program instructions, data and addresses therebetween, a BIOS memory for storing BIOS microprograms for controlling operations of the processor wherein the BIOS microprograms correspond to program instructions and include sequences of microinstructions for directing corresponding operations of the processor, and a system component connected from the bus for receiving program instructions as bus addresses in a first instruction address range and providing corresponding BIOS memory addresses in a corresponding first BIOS address range normally reserved for BIOS microprograms to the BIOS memory for reading corresponding BIOS microprograms from the BIOS memory to control the operations of the microprocessor, a BIOS address decoder for addressing an extended BIOS memory for storing additional microprograms, comprising: the system component connected from the bus to receive a first subset of bus address bits representing bus addresses in the first BIOS instruction address range normally reserved for BIOS microprograms and responsive to the first subset of bus address bits to generate corresponding BIOS addresses in the first BIOS address range normally reserved for BIOS microprograms and a BIOS address indication indicating that the first subset of bus address bits indicates a bus address in the first instruction address range normally reserved for BIOS microprograms, and   an extended BIOS decoder connected from the bus to receive a second subset of bus address bits representing bus addresses including an extended BIOS instruction address range outside of the first instruction address range normally reserved for BIOS microprograms and from the system component to receive the BIOS address indication output and responsive to the second subset of bus address bits and the BIOS address indication for generating an extended BIOS memory enable output having a first state when the second subset of bus address bits does not represent a bus address including the extended BIOS instruction address range outside of the first instruction address range normally reserved for BIOS microprograms and a second state when the second subset of bus address bits represent a bus address including the extended BIOS instruction address range outside of the first instruction address range normally reserved for BIOS microprograms,   wherein the BIOS addresses generated by the system component and the extended BIOS memory enable output generated by the extended BIOS decoder represent BIOS addresses in an extended BIOS address range that concurrently includes both the first BIOS address range residing in the BIOS memory and normally reserved for BIOS microprograms and the extended BIOS instruction address range residing in the extended BIOS memory outside of the first instruction address range normally reserved for BIOS microprograms.   
     
     
       2. The extended BIOS address decoder of claim 1, further comprising: a BIOS memory connected from the system component to receive the BIOS addresses in the first BIOS address range and from the extended BIOS decoder to receive the extended BIOS memory enable output and responsive to the BIOS addresses and to the extended BIOS memory enable output in the first state to provide microprograms from a first set of microprograms, and   an extended BIOS memory connected from the system component to receive the BIOS addresses in the first BIOS address range and from the extended BIOS decoder to receive the extended BIOS memory enable output and responsive to the BIOS addresses and to the extended BIOS memory enable output in the second state to provide microprograms from an extended set of microprograms.
